Purchasing a laptop for a new employee
Calbro Services ensures that new employees are fully functional on their first day of employment. Purchasing a laptop for a new employee is therefore a common task for the purchasing agent at Calbro Services. He must create a purchase requisition and place a purchase order (PO). When the PO is received, BMC Asset Management automatically generates a new CI and a change request.
The change coordinator can also create a "new employee" change request in which one of the tasks is providing a fully configured laptop to new employees on their first day at Calbro Services.
The following table describes the typical steps involved in this user scenario:
Purchasing a laptop for a new employee
Role | Actions | Explanation |
---|---|---|
Configuration administrator | From the Purchasing console, the configuration administrator creates a purchase requisition. | When the configuration administrator creates the purchase requisition, Allen Allbrook, the manager of the requester, is the default approver of this purchase requisition. |
Requester's manager | On Approval Central, the requester's manager selects the purchase requisition and approves it. | The requester's manager must approve the purchase requisition. |
Purchasing agent | The purchasing agent creates the purchase order: | After the purchase requisition is approved, a purchase order is automatically created and is ready to be placed with the vendor. |
Configuration administrator | The configuration administrator receives the item on the purchase order: | This action automatically creates a new CI. If your system is properly configured, a new change request is also created. |
Purchasing agent | The purchasing agent views the new CI: | The original purchase requisition is automatically related to this CI. |
Change coordinator | The change coordinator views the change request: | Mary Mann is the change coordinator for Calbro Services. She views all open Change Requests in the Manager Console view. |
Change coordinator | The change coordinator views dates for the change request and performs risk assessment: | Mary opens the Change Calendar to see if there are any conflicting change requests or business events. |
Change coordinator | The change coordinator creates a task and schedules the change request: | Mary creates a task to install or configure the laptop and assigns the task to the task implementer. |
Task implementer | After performing each task, the task implementer closes the tasks: | Ian Plyment, the task implementer, completes the task. |
Change coordinator | The change coordinator completes the change request: | Mary Mann completes and closes the change request. She enters a performance rating and start and end dates. |
